Dรฉtails du cours
โข Robotics Fundamentals: An introduction to robotics, including the history, basic concepts, and components of robotic systems. This unit covers the primary keyword "robotic systems."
โข High-Performance Robot Design: This unit explores the design principles and best practices for creating high-performance robotic systems, focusing on efficiency, durability, and adaptability.
โข Robot Control Systems: An in-depth look at the various control systems used in robotic applications, including the advantages and disadvantages of each type.
โข Artificial Intelligence for Robotics: This unit covers the integration of artificial intelligence (AI) into robotic systems, including machine learning, deep learning, and computer vision.
โข Robot Sensing and Perception: An examination of the sensing technologies used in robotic systems, including vision, tactile, and auditory sensors. This unit covers the primary keyword "robotic systems."
โข Robot Kinematics and Dynamics: This unit covers the mathematical modeling and analysis of robotic systems, including kinematics, dynamics, and control theory.
โข Robot Simulation and Testing: An exploration of the tools and techniques used to simulate and test robotic systems in a virtual environment, including software and hardware-in-the-loop testing.
โข Robot Safety and Regulations: An overview of the safety standards and regulations for robotic systems, including OSHA and ISO guidelines. This unit covers the primary keyword "robotic systems."
โข Robot Applications and Case Studies: An examination of real-world robotic applications and case studies, highlighting the challenges, successes, and future potential of robotic systems. This unit covers the primary keyword "robotic systems."
